Designed in 2022, this group conceptual project explored how existing infrastructure and shared spaces across the QUT Gardens Point campus could be adapted to support student wellbeing. The proposal aligned with the United Nations’ Sustainable Development Goals, focusing on accessible interventions within everyday environments.

The project responded to increasing levels of student overwhelm, stress and limited access to traditional wellbeing services. Rather than introducing new physical structures, the solution integrated discreet QR codes into calm, communal spaces such as park benches and gardens.


When scanned, these QR codes directed students to curated podcasts and educational videos centred on mindfulness and meditation. The intervention was designed to feel optional, private and non-intrusive, allowing students to engage at their own pace and in their own space.


This approach addressed the shortage of available human counsellors by offering an accessible, supplementary form of support. QR-based delivery removes financial and social barriers, enabling anonymous engagement without stigma. The system is low-cost, environmentally minimal, and highly scalable, creating a foundation for future personalised wellbeing interventions across campus.
